Mexican Guacamole

Cultural Context

Guacamole is a traditional Mexican dip made primarily from avocados. It is often served with tortilla chips or as a topping for various dishes. The origins of guacamole date back to the Aztecs, who created a similar avocado-based sauce. Today, it is a staple in Mexican cuisine and has gained popularity worldwide, often enjoyed at parties and gatherings.

1

Choose ripe avocados with dark green skin that yield to gentle pressure.

2

Slice the avocado in half and twist to separate from the pit.

3

Scoop the avocado flesh out with a spoon, leaving the skin intact.

4

Mash the avocado with a fork or a metal whisk to your desired creaminess.

5

Finely chop 40 grams (1/4 cup) of onion and add to the bowl.

6

Add a handful of fresh cilantro, including most of the stems, to the bowl.

7

Chop 60 grams of cherry tomatoes, discarding most of the water, and add to the bowl.

8

Chop half of a medium red chili pepper and add to the bowl, adjusting quantity to taste.

9

Roll a lime to soften it, then squeeze out 10 grams of juice and add to the bowl.

10

Sprinkle salt and pepper to taste and mix well until combined.

11

Optionally, use a mortar and pestle to combine the chopped ingredients into a paste before adding the avocado and lime juice, salt, and tomatoes.

12

Taste test both versions of guacamole.
